Problem description

Traditional legacy banks in Latin America operate as oligopolies, charging exorbitant monthly maintenance fees and demanding endless paperwork. Customers are forced to wait in hours-long physical lines just to open a basic account or resolve a simple issue, effectively excluding lower-income populations from the financial system.
